Saint Omer Saint Omer
A French director of Senegalese origin immerses herself in the complex case of a young immigrant accused of infanticide, in order – as she puts it – to talk about the unfathomable emotions of a mother and to give a voice to invisible women. The film won the Grand Jury Prize and the Lion of the Future for Best First Film at the Venice Film Festival.
